Before you message: check these four things

Not to deflect — to save you a wait. These four account for most of what gets reported, and all four are fixable in under a minute at your end.

The four fastest self-checks

  1. Is your streaming stick in its own wall adapter? Plugged into the TV's USB port it is power-starved and nothing tells you so. This is the most common cause of buffering that survives every other fix.
  2. Did the playlist link go in the playlist field and the EPG link in the guide field? Swapping them produces channels with no programme information, and it is the single most common setup error there is.
  3. Are you on 5GHz Wi-Fi, or better, a cable? 2.4GHz in an apartment building is congested and it looks exactly like a provider problem.
  4. Has the player's cache been cleared recently? Guide data and cache grow steadily, and a device that felt fine in month one feels slow by month four.

If none of those is it, message us — and include the details below.

What to include so we fix it first reply

The difference between a one-message resolution and a week of back-and-forth is almost always five facts. Copy this list into your message.

Send these five things

  • Device and player. "Fire TV Stick 4K with IBO Player" is a diagnosis in itself; "my TV" is not.
  • The exact channel name, and whether the problem is on that one channel or on all of them. This single distinction sends the ticket down two completely different paths.
  • When it happened, with the time. Peak-hour problems and 3am problems have different causes.
  • Whether another device in the house works at the same moment. This separates a network problem from an account or stream problem immediately.
  • A photo of the error, if there is one on screen. Player error text is specific and saves an entire round trip.
